Are there limits on how long I can use shared spaces?
Yes — at Enclave, some shared spaces have time limits to make sure all residents get fair access.
Typical limits
-
Gyms and studios: May have informal limits during busy times to prevent overcrowding.
-
Bookable spaces: Private dining rooms, meeting rooms, or screening rooms often have set booking slots (e.g. 1–3 hours).
-
Co-working areas: Usually open for general use, but solo workstations or booths may be limited to a few hours if demand is high.
Why limits exist
-
Ensures fair use of popular facilities.
-
Keeps amenities available to more residents throughout the day.
-
Helps with cleaning and resetting between uses.
Helpful tip
Check your resident app or posted signage for exact time limits at your building. If you need more time, you may be able to extend your booking if no one else has reserved the space.
